In 1926 Hans Wilsdorf, Rolex founder patented a winding crown that screwed into the case and onto a rubber gasket created a hermitic seal that resisted water under pressure. Combined with the screw-in caseback of the Oyster case, the Achilles heel of any watch was now water and pressure resistant. Crown guard. Close protection. This is our crown guard. Designed to protect the winding crown, it was introduced in 1959 on the Submariner and GMT-Master before equipping most of our Professional watches. Stamped as an integral part of the middle case, it elegantly extends the case sides to the tip of the crown.
